ill harmonics
Take Two

Dynamic duo ill harmonics' return with their crisp and keen stylistics on their sophomore release, Take Two.

On call as hip hop medics, the two prescribe a healthy dose of organic rhythm and freshly cut material. Since the release of their debut album, An Octave Above The Original, Pt. 1, they have been on two major tours and appeared on a movie soundtrack.

 CDBack into the recording groove, ill harmonics have richly developed what initially made them unique. Their solid lyrical performance creates room for even a larger fan base.

The skilled Blake Knight and the veteran Playdough exhibit their surgical techniques as they splice jazzy sounds with contagious Latin-flavored acoustics (lots of guitar), making for an effort aimed to cure hip hop starvation.

Although these Uprok recording artists seem to rely on redundancy at times, they improve on their potential by offering a harder-edged rock/rap vibe on several of the featured songs.

With cuts like the title track "Take Two", but also "San Jose", "Mr. Chris T. Ian", "Must Be Crazy" and "Hi-Fidelity" (featuring Freddie Bruno), ill harmonics make accurate cerebral incisions, successfully infecting the ear with catchy hooks and acrobratic lyrics.

"The Crowd Is Standing" brings in DJ Maj for some scratch skills, as Knight and Playdough engage their own skills to explore different epidemics of the day and concoct rhyming remedies to leave an impressionable mark on your soul.

Knight's ingenuity shines through production-wise and Playdough's wordplay makes for an abstract musical rendition of a cure-all for any syndrome of holy hip hop deprivation.


Producer: Blake Knight
album release date: March 26, 2002
Uprok Records


— review by Brenda M. Ingram II
